Berlin Gets Flying Electric Ferry

Travelling from Berlin’s eastern city centre to Oberschöneweide in just 10 minutes? That’s impossible by car or S-Bahn. However, Swedish tech company Candela has announced the sale of a Candela P-12 electric hydrofoiling ferry to Funkhaus/Reederei Riedel, marking
a watershed moment for zero-emission transport in Germany.

The P-12 Shuttle electric ferry line is planned to connect the East Side Gallery, near Ostbahnhof, with the cultural hub Funkhaus. The electric hydrofoil catamaran, which can travel at 25 knots across the Spree, is the fastest electric ship in the world and the first of its kind in Germany.

In 2023, Candela launched its first commercial passenger vessel, the Candela P-12 Shuttle ferry. It is the fastest and longest-range electric ship ever built, with a top speed of 30 knots and a range of 40 nautical miles at 25 knots. It is also the most energy-efficient fast ship ever made in its size class.

Substantial operational cost savings are expected. The first unit enters service in Stockholm’s public transport system in 2024.
